QUOTE(gastacopz @ Feb 26 2013, 11:01 PM)
SOT how to check?

it it updated every time after unplugged or how???

coz just checked mine..5h 59m  hmm.gif  hmm.gif
*
Setting > battery > press on 'Screen' > it'll show you the "Time On"; which most people refers it as SOT (Screen on Time).

Another value that people will take note is the hours on battery. Usually the higher your SOT, the lower the hours on battery will be
